The Cotswolds, an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, is a quintessentially English region famous for its rolling hills and charming honey-coloured limestone cottages. Synonymous with tranquility and picturesque vistas, this rural gem in South Central England has long been a favourite amongst travellers seeking a peaceful escape from the city hustle.
